Protecting Your Rights at Every Stage
The criminal justice system is complex and intimidating. From the moment you’re arrested, law enforcement and prosecutors are building a case against you. You need experienced counsel immediately.
We represent clients at every critical stage:
- Pre-Arrest Investigation: If you’re under investigation but not yet charged
- Arrest and Arraignment: Protecting your rights from the very beginning
- Bail Hearings: Fighting for reasonable bail or release conditions
- Pre-Trial Motions: Challenging evidence and seeking dismissal of charges
- Plea Negotiations: Negotiating favorable plea agreements when appropriate
- Trial: Presenting a strong defense in court
- Sentencing: Advocating for the most favorable sentence
- Appeals: Challenging convictions and sentences on appeal
